Transaction 22729f5990b78e397a5564b73f9a711c26275727fc36e7ef85c500a50e7875e6

26 Input
2 Outputs
  • 22729f5990b78e397a5564b73f9a711c26275727fc36e7ef85c500a50e7875e6:0
  • value  238888
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 22729f5990b78e397a5564b73f9a711c26275727fc36e7ef85c500a50e7875e6:1
  • value  23084507
    address  18PfrVGDnuRHiP5soYiE5Ad5xykQrDmeh8